2015 Team Spotlight Preview: Hendrick Motorsports

HMS 2015 Season Preview



By Richard Tix


2014 Season Statistics
Races: 144
Wins:13
Top 5: 40
Top 10: 74
Pole: 4
2014 Chase Drivers: 4

As a whole HMS had a fantastic season, the only thing missing really was a Championship. The season started off with a bang when Dale Earnhardt Jr won the 2014 Daytona 500. Things kept moving along and in the end three of the four drivers had four wins and all four made the Chase.

Within that dynamic you could say Jr and Gordon had fantastic seasons for there own reasons. Gordon bounce back in a big way and proved he still can contend. Jr had a break out season in Steve Letartes last year as his CC. Both drivers at one point were true title contenders. 

On the other hand Jimmie Johnson and Kahne were a bit disappointing. JJ was disappointing only because he didn't make a run at the Championship. He still had 4 wins and 20 top 10's during the season which is no small feat. Kahne struggled in a season when his three teammates did so well.

So what will 2015 bring? One thing is for sure, Gordon announced 2015 would be his last full-time season and will take a step out of the #24. In 2016 Chase Elliott will take over for Gordon in the 24 and try to start his own legacy. 

As usual I think we can expect a strong 2015 season from Hendrick and to have at least one guy contend for the title. HMS main goal after a year in which they did not take part in the finale at Miami is to get a guy in position to win at the final race.
